Party Favor Ideas

Summary: Even if it's not their birthday, everyone loves a gift. Here are some simple, easy and creative party favor ideas that anyone can use to make their next celebration truly memorable.

Do you remember when you were a child, how you would go over to a friends' home for their birthday party, and their parents would give everyone little trinkets, cards, or gifts that they could take home? Just because you might not be having a birthday party (or because you are no longer six years old) doesn't mean that you can't have some kind of a party favor to give out at your next bash.

It doesn't matter if you are having a New Years' celebration, your own Super Sweet Sixteen, or even an anniversary party—party favors are a great way to turn the average party into a celebration that no one is going to soon forget. In order for you to come up with your perfect party favors, just use a little imagination and some creativity.

  • Purpose. When deciding on what type of party favors, you first need to determine what purpose they are going to serve. Perhaps you want to give everyone a nice token of your appreciation? Maybe these are going to be a memento that everyone can hold onto in order to remember the event. Some great examples of this would be a commemorative DVD made of a couple's life for their 50th wedding anniversary, or perhaps personalized cookies, bags of jelly beans or mint tins.
  • Party. What type of party is it going to be? You probably wouldn't want to use party favors that are reminiscent of birthday parties for a New Years' or Christmas party. Some great ideas for party favors would be the use of personalized hats for a New Years' party, or a commemorative "cigarette case" filled with jelly beans or "cigarette" gum for a Murder Mystery party.
  • Audience. The people who are coming to your party (i.e., the audience) is going to be a huge factor in what type of party favor you are going to utilize. You need to keep in mind the different people who are going to attend your party. Try to tailor your favors as much as possible to your target audience before you actually purchase them. Keep in mind the age of the guests, and treat each guest according to their age appropriately.
  • Price. As with most things in life, price is going to affect what type of favors you get. While you can get some absolutely fantastic favors from stores and other locations, try to save as much money as you can by making your own. Printing out a few scaled down pictures of the guest of honor (if a birthday party) can serve as a great way to personalize a bag of cookies or brownies. Just use a little imagination and play around—you may find yourself pleasantly surprised with the results.
